Clay-Lab/Mt. Cur male, ~2-3 yr. (Aug 2014)

Clay was found as a stray, running in a rural community with his buddy,
Cliff. They were brought to a high kill shelter, to look for a new beginning.
Clay is a good boy, gentle on the leash, kind with people and of course
good with other dogs. He's a good sized dog who will enjoy an active
life. He'd be a great running partner, or playmate for the children.
His adoption fee is $275 to help cover the medical costs of getting ready
for adoption.
